Jaiman

A modern masculine or gender-neutral creation combining Jai- with the -man ending, evoking strength and directness. This name has a bold, confident quality while remaining approachable. The structure echoes names like Raman and Daman, suggesting cross-cultural appeal.

Jaiman is a boy's name of American origin. A modern masculine or gender-neutral creation combining Jai- with the -man ending, evoking strength and directness. This name has a bold, confident quality while remaining approachable. The structure echoes names like Raman and Daman, suggesting cross-cultural appeal.

The -man ending provides a traditional masculine framework for modern name roots, common across multiple cultural traditions.
